Access to data by individual. Upon request ro a responsible authority,an individual shall be informed whether he is the <br /> subject of stored data on individuals,and whether it is class�ed as public,private or co�denaal. Upon his further request,aa individual who <br /> is the subject of stored private or public data on iadividuals sha11 be shown the data without any charge to him and,if he desires,sUall be informed <br /> of the content and meaning of that data. Aher an individual has been shown the private dara and informed of its meaning,the data need aot be <br /> disclosed to him for six months thereafter unless a dispute or acaon pursuant to this secaon is pending or additional data on the individual has been <br /> collected or created. The responsible authoriry shall provide copies of the private or public data upon request by the individual subject of the data. <br /> The responsible au[hority may require the requesring person to pay the actual cosu of making,certifying,a�compiling the copies. <br /> The responsible authoriry shall comply immediately,if possible,with any request made pursuant ro this subdivision,or within five days <br /> of the date of the request,excluding Saturdays,Sundays and legal holidays,if immediate compliance is not possible. If he cannot comply with <br /> the request within that time,he shall so inform[he individual,and may have an addiaonal five days within which ro comply widi the request, <br /> excluding Saturdays,Sundays and legal holidays. <br /> Subd.4. Procedure when data Ls not accurate or complete. An individual may contest the accuracy or completeness of pubGc or <br /> private data concerming hinueif, To exercise this right,an individual shall nodfy in writing the responsible authoriry describing the�ature of the <br /> disagreement. T'he responsibte authoriry shall within 30 days either. (a)correct the data found m be inaccurate or uuomplete and ammpt to noafy <br /> past recipients of inaccurate or incomplete data,u�cluding recipients named by the individual;or(b)nodfy the individuat diat he believes the data -- <br /> to be correct.
